One Pieceis inevitably gearing up towards the final leg of its story and its newest series could allow old and new fans alike to enjoy the manga in a brand-new way. Shueisha’s newest endeavor aims to compile every chapter relevant to each of the Straw Hats in individual volumes and it could be an excellent opportunity for fans to revisit each crew member’s journey beforeOne Piece’s epic finale.
According to an announcement on X byOne Piece’s official account,Shueisha will be releasing a new re-edited version ofOne Piece’s manga called Character Remixas part of its Shueisha Jump Remix collection. These volumes will compile chapters relevant to each Straw Hat in chronological order to help fans followevery Straw Hat’s journey inOne Piecefrom their point of view from their backstory to their meeting Luffy and setting out to sea with him.

Volumes 1 and 2 ofCharacter Remixare set to be released on July 07, 2025, and will follow Luffy’s point of view, with each volume consisting of a whopping 580 pages. According to the announcement, the rest of the Straw Hats' volumes will be published one after another, though there has been no information about when the translated versions of these volumes will be made available, if at all.

One Piece’s New Series Will Be a Chronological Compilation
Every Straw Hat’s Backstory and Journey Will Be Depicted in Order of Events
It is important to note that since this new series has been described as a re-edited collection, thechances of there being new, never-before-seen content are slim. That said, the Character Remix series has the chance to finally properly lay out any non-linear character backstories inOne Piece,such as those of Luffy and Sanji.
Luffy’s volumes will likely be very similar to the original manga as fans know it, which is largely told from Luffy’s perspective. That said, Luffy’s journey may not begin with Romance Dawn but rather in the Goa Kingdom, starting with his meeting with Ace and Sabo, which in theOne Piecemanga was only shown around 500 chapters into the story after the events of Marineford. Similarly, Sanji’s volume could also show his early childhood in the Germa Kingdom and his meeting with Zeff in proper order, which is sure to be even more heartbreaking than before when put together.

Overall,One Piece’s new Character Remix series is sure to be worth a read, as knowing Oda, they are bound to be full of easter eggs and maybe even some hints to the series' many mysteries. Luffy’s volume in particular has the most potential for including subtle hints and highlighting instances of foreshadowing, though the rest of the Straw Hats' volumes may also end up surprising fans.

One Piece
Created by Eiichiro Oda, One Piece is a multimedia franchise that began as a manga series and follows the adventures of the Straw Hat Pirates as led by Monkey D. Luffy. Luffy, an enthusiastic pirate with a thirst for adventure, is afflicted by a mysterious curse that gives him various powers he uses to protect himself and his friends. The manga eventually gave way to the anime series, with the two being some of history’s longest-running anime and manga series. Along with over fifty video games made over the years, the series entered the live-action world with Netflix’s 2023 adaptation.
